Upper limb intention tremor assessment: opportunities and challenges in wearable technology.

Natalia Paredes-AcunaDaniel A Utpadel-FischlerKeqin DingNitish V ThakorGordon Cheng
Published in: Journal of neuroengineering and rehabilitation (2024)
Our survey suggests a need for more targeted tasks to evaluate intention tremors, including digitized tasks related to intentional movements, neurological and physiological measurements targeting the cerebellum and its pathways, and signal processing techniques that differentiate voluntary from involuntary movement in motion capture systems.
